A mold temperature controller serves the critical function of regulating the temperature of molds during manufacturing processes. It could heat or cool the mold by circulating a fluid, ensuring that the temperature remains consistent. This is particularly important in industries like plastics and metals, where precise temperature control may lead to better product quality and fewer defects.
Implementing a mold temperature controller can enhance production efficiency significantly. By maintaining uniform temperatures, it may improve product quality and reduce cycle times, leading to fewer defects such as warping or shrinkage. Additionally, it could help in lowering energy costs by preventing overheating during the molding process.
When choosing a mold temperature controller, several factors should be considered, including the type of material being molded and the desired temperature range. You may also want to evaluate whether to use water or oil as the heat transfer medium, as each has its benefits. Consulting with industry experts could assist you in making an informed decision tailored to your specific application.
Absolutely! A mold temperature controller is versatile and can be used across different molding techniques such as injection molding, extrusion, and blow molding. Depending on your specific production needs, you may find that certain types of controllers are more effective for particular applications, whether they utilize water or oil.
To ensure optimal performance, regular maintenance of a mold temperature controller is essential. This includes checking fluid levels, inspecting for leaks, and cleaning filters to avoid clogs. Additionally, routine calibration could be necessary to maintain accurate temperature settings and ensure reliable operation throughout its lifespan.
A mold temperature controller enhances energy efficiency by providing precise control over heating and cooling processes. This precision could minimize unnecessary energy consumption associated with traditional methods. By optimizing cycle times and reducing idle periods between operations, businesses may achieve significant savings in energy costs while maintaining productivity.
